Page setup (PPD driver for Mac OS X)
Page attributes (basic settings)
1
Select "Page Setup" or "Paper Setup" from the [File] menu.
2
Select "Page Attributes".
3
Specify settings for the following:
–
Paper Size: Specifies the paper size.
–
Orientation: Specifies the orientation.
–
Scale: Specifies the enlargement and reduction ratio.
Note
To print on paper sizes other than the standard sizes, be sure to set the custom paper sizes in Custom
Page Sizes first.
When "W" is selected for each standard paper size from the printer driver, the data can be centered
and printed.
For example, if A4 size data is created and you want to center and print on A3 size paper, select "A4W"
as the paper size and "Tray 1" or "Bypass Tray" as the paper tray from the printer driver.
To print, load A3 size paper in the tray ("Tray 1" or "Bypass Tray") of this machine that is specified from
the printer driver, and then specify the settings described below from [Basic (Paper)] – [Change Tray
Settings] – [Wide Paper] in the control panel.
Select "A4W".
Enter the A3 paper size (420.0 e 297.0) in [Change Size].
